China Market tumbles on bond default woes

Mainland China stock market tumbled on Friday, 06 May 2016, as risk aversion selloff triggered on worries about looming corporate bond defaults and regulatory concerns. All10 SSE sectors declined, with IT, telecom, energy, material, and consumer staple issues being major losers. The benchmark Shanghai Composite Index tumbled 84.59 points, or 2.82%, to 2913.25. The CSI 300 Index, measuring exchanges in Shanghai and Shenzhen, sank 83.77 points, or 2.6%, to 3130.35.
